pWPI-N3ICD载体质粒基本信息

质粒名称: pWPI-N3ICD
出品公司: Addgene
目录编号: 185524
存储实验室: Sean Palecek, Eric Shusta

载体骨架基本信息
载体名称: ppWPIN1
载体出品公司: Didier Trono
空载体大小: 11103bp
完整质粒大小: 13103 bp
载体类型: Lentiviral
筛选标记: 新霉素G418
载体抗性: 氨苄霉素
生长温度: 37 ℃
宿主菌: NEB Stable
拷贝数: 高拷贝

插入基因信息
插入基因名称: NOTCH3 intracellular domain/N3ICD
物种来源: H. sapiens (human)
插入大小: 2000bp
启动子: EF-1a
标签/融合蛋白: 人细胞色素c氧化酶亚基VIII(N端)
克隆方法: 限制性内切酶
5’克隆位点: PacI (not destroyed)
3’克隆位点: PacI (not destroyed)
5’测序引物 TCAAGCCTCAGACAGTGGTTC
3’测序引物
CCTCACATTGCCAAAAGACG
(Common Sequencing Primers)

文献引用方法
材料和方法部分: pWPI-N3ICD was a gift from Sean Palecek & Eric Shusta (Addgene plasmid # 185524 ; http://n2t.net/addgene:185524 ; RRID:Addgene_185524)
参考文献部分: Notch3 directs differentiation of brain mural cells from human pluripotent stem cell-derived neural crest. Gastfriend BD, Snyder ME, Holt HE, Daneman R, Palecek SP, Shusta EV. Sci Adv. 2024 Feb 2;10(5):eadi1737. doi: 10.1126/sciadv.adi1737. Epub 2024 Feb 2. 10.1126/sciadv.adi1737 PubMed 38306433
